wildmanbaker wrote:
Yea, 9 volts is pretty darn low. I know these questions may seem elementary, but some times we need a reminder. Are you sure you batteries are all in good condition? hygrometer tested, and all close to each other? All tie bars are clean and not corroded inside? Have you done a current draw on your inverter? It could be malfunctioning. What are the power requirements of your appliances?
house Batteries (4, six volt deep cycle) are 2 years old, all connections were cleaned, prior to this trip, each battery will hold a full charge for a week, when coach is in storage, and battery pack is disconnected.
I really do not believe this is a battery problem because the battery pack is acting normal. It is charging when on external power, and discharging when loaded.
9 volts is where the inverter disconnects and shuts down. as soon as we start the gen/set they start charging again.
The only problem with the system is the Bi-Directional Isolator will not connect the engine driven alternator to the house batteries. (close the isolation relay) which has been tested and works when voltage is applied.
